How to Access Your Medical Records
Accessing your medical records can help you stay informed about your health status and treatment plan. Here’s how you can retrieve your medical records:
- Online Access: Use the MyChart feature on the Mercy Health St. Elizabeth Boardman portal. It allows you to view your health records, lab results, and communicate with your healthcare providers.
- Request via Mail: If you prefer a physical copy, send a written request to the medical records department, including your full name, date of birth, and any other identifying information.
- In-person Request: You can also visit the records department during office hours with a valid ID and a written authorization form.

Practical FAQ Section
What should I bring to my first visit?
For your first visit, it’s important to bring your insurance card, a list of your current medications, any previous medical records or test results, and a brief description of your medical history. Don’t forget to bring a form of identification.
Can I see a specialist without a referral?
Usually, a referral from your primary care physician is required to see a specialist. However, certain exceptions may apply depending on your insurance policy and the specific specialist you wish to see. It’s best to contact your insurance provider or our appointment scheduling team for the most accurate information.
How can I pay my bill?
Billing options include online payment through the Mercy Health website, by phone using the billing number provided on your statement, or via mail. You can also pay bills in person at the main office during specified hours. Payment portals often accept credit cards, debit cards, and checks.
